Published by Drumeo (the world's largest online drumming community) and authored by professional drummer Brandon Toews, The Drummer’s Toolbox is designed to be the ultimate genre guide. The book breaks down 101 different drumming styles, spanning across 9 major genres: Jazz and Blues Pop and Funk R&B and Soul Country and Reggae

This 454-page volume bridges the gap between mechanical stick control and real-world musical versatility. Rather than focusing purely on technical rudiments, the text teaches drummers how to play authentically across multiple genres, giving them the "tools" needed to step into any musical audition or studio session.
